18th-Century Oak Lancashire Mule Chest

£925.00Price

This country-style oak 'Lancastrian' mule chest has a capacious storage compartment  under a hinged lid and hidden behind two rows of false drawer fronts; beneath which are three functioning drawers.  There are fluted inset quarter columns at the corners  and bracket feet with a frilled apron. Made from solid oak, this piece dates from the third or fourth quarter of the 18th century. There are clear signs of use and repairs from its c250-year life that gives this piece lots of character. One brass drawer-pull on one of the false drawers is missing and one hinge would benefit from some attention, although the lid is still fully functional.  These pieces make excellent bedroom/landing pieces for storing spare duvets and bed-linen in period properties.
